WebYouth Employment for Employers. Every employer employing workers under the age of 16 shall make and keep for a period of not less than two years, on the premises where any child is employed, a copy of the work certificate, a record of the name, address, and age of the child, and times and hours worked by the child each day. Web26 sep. 2024 · Generally, employers cannot hire anyone under the age of 14. The state restricts the employment of 14- and 15-year-olds more than teenagers 16 and over, but all minors must complete a youth employment certificate before starting work. Permitted Occupations Teenagers under 18 may only work in certain occupations in North Carolina.
